ホームページ  >  記事  >  バックエンド開発  >  PHPで開発された加盟店スコアリングシステムを使用した中古リサイクルWebサイト

PHPで開発された加盟店スコアリングシステムを使用した中古リサイクルWebサイト

PHPz
PHPzオリジナル
2023-07-01 20:54:121394ブラウズ

中古品リサイクル ウェブサイトは、PHP で開発された加盟店評価システムを使用しています。

中古経済の隆盛に伴い、アイテムの売買に中古品市場を利用する人が増えています。その際、加盟店の評価がユーザー選択の重要な参考指標となっています。ユーザーのニーズに応えるため、中古リサイクル サイトは PHP を使用して加盟店評価システムを開発し、より正確で便利な評価体験を提供することにしました。

マーチャント ストア評価システムの中心的な目標は、信頼できる評価プラットフォームをユーザーに提供し、他のユーザーのレビューに基づいてより多くの情報に基づいた選択ができるようにすることです。システムは、販売者または店舗に対するユーザーの評価に基づいて統計と分析を実行し、総合的な評価を生成して、販売者の店舗ページに表示します。同時に、ユーザーは自分のコメントや評価をシステムに残すこともできます。

PHP で販売店評価システムを開発するプロセスでは、MySQL データベースを使用して販売者と評価に関連するデータを保存します。以下はサンプル コードです:

  1. まず、販売者 ID、販売者名、その他のフィールドを含む販売者の情報を保存するデータベース テーブルを作成する必要があります:
CREATE TABLE IF NOT EXISTS `merchants`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`name` varchar(255) NOT NULL,
  PRIMARY KEY (`id`)
);
  1. 次に、マーチャント ID、評価、コメント、その他のフィールドを含む、マーチャントのユーザー評価情報を保存するデータベース テーブルを作成します。
CREATE TABLE IF NOT EXISTS `ratings`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`merchant_id` int(11) NOT NULL,
  `rating` int(11) NOT NULL,
  `comment` text,
  PRIMARY KEY (`id`),
  FOREIGN KEY (`merchant_id`) REFERENCES `merchants`(`id`)
);
  1. マーチャント ストア ページでは、以下が必要です。総合評価とユーザーレビューを表示します。 PHP では、次のコードを通じて販売者の評価情報をクエリして表示できます。
<?php
// 连接数据库
$mysqli = new mysqli("localhost", "username", "password", "database");

// 查询商家的评分信息
$result = $mysqli->query("SELECT AVG(rating), COUNT(id) FROM ratings WHERE merchant_id = 1");

// 获取结果
$row = $result->fetch_assoc();

// 输出综合评分和评论数
echo "综合评分:" . $row['AVG(rating)'] . ",评论数:" . $row['COUNT(id)'];

// 关闭数据库连接
$mysqli->close();
?>

上記のコードを通じて、販売者の総合評価とレビュー数を販売者のストア ページに表示できます。

概要:

中古リサイクル ウェブサイトは、PHP で開発された加盟店評価システムを使用して、ユーザーに便利で信頼できる評価プラットフォームを提供します。 MySQL データベースを使用して販売者と評価に関連するデータを保存し、PHP コードを通じて評価情報をクエリおよび表示することにより、販売者評価に対するユーザーのニーズを満たすことができます。この加盟店評価システムの導入により、ユーザーはより正確な参考指標を提供され、より賢明な消費決定ができ​​るようになります。

以上がPHPで開発された加盟店スコアリングシステムを使用した中古リサイクルWebサイトの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。